Description | We present a system for designing geometric sculptures in semi-immersive virtual environment. The design of our application is based on polyhedra sculptures - the same idea that G. W. Hart used for his "Sculptures from symmetrically arranged planar components". Our main contribution is the utilization of new interaction techniques. Thanks to a visualization method combining stereoscopy and classic rendering methods, users - artists have much better perception of complex spatial shape of the sculpture. Spatial, human-scale input provides intuitive way to manipulate and modify sculpture directly in the VE. This new working environment allows users to focus more on a designing task. In this paper we describe the a concept of polyhedra based sculptures, virtual environment and virtual tools for working with the shape of sculpture, interaction techniques and auxiliary elements for facilitation of a design process. |
